WebApr 7, 2024 · The finally keyword is used in association with a try/catch block and guarantees that a section of code will be executed, even if an exception is thrown. The final block will be executed after the try and catch blocks, but before control transfers back to its origin. finally is executed even if try block has return statement. Java. class Geek {.
